The components of an electrical system

An electrical system has several essential components that work to supply power to homes. This includes:

Breaker box: the main source of electrical energy in a house, where the electricity is split into various circuits

Switches and outlets: the places where electricity is delivered to appliances and devices

Wiring: the electrical wires that transport power from the breaker box to outlets and switches

Electric appliances, devices and equipment: the appliances and gadgets that rely on electricity to function

Electrical Circuits

An electrical circuit is a pathway which allows electricity to flow from the point of origin (the breakers box) to appliances and devices within a home. There are two kinds of electrical circuits that can be found in a home: 120-volt circuits and circuits that are 240-volts. 120-volt circuits are employed for the majority of household appliances and appliances, whereas the 240-volt circuits are utilized to power larger appliances, such as air conditioners and electric dryers.

Electrical circuits function by creating a loop that allows electricity to flow from the source to the appliance or device. The loop is comprised of a hot cable that transports the power along with a neutral wire that completes the circuit, and a ground wire , which is an avenue for electricity to reach the ground in case of a fault.

Understanding Electrical Wiring

Electrical wiring comes in several different types, including non-metallic sheathed cables (NM) as well as armored cables (AC) and conduit. Each has its advantages and disadvantages, and the choice of the type of wiring is based on the particular requirements of the installation.

Electricity travels through wiring by creating a flow of electrons in the wire. Electrons move through the wire from source, to appliance or device and then back to the source using the neutral wire. It is crucial to make sure that the wiring is put in place and maintained properly, since faulty wiring can lead to electrical hazards like shocks and fires.

FAQ

What are the symptoms of an electrical wiring issue?

Signs of defective electrical wiring may include tripping breakers flickering lights, and electrical outlets that are not working, for example.

When should I schedule the electrical system of my house checked?

It is recommended to have your home’s electrical system checked by an accredited electrician every 10 years.

What is the expected lifespan of electrical wiring?

The lifespan of electrical wiring depends on several factors, including the type of wiring, the location it’s located in, and the standard of installation. In general, most electrical wiring can last at least thirty years, or even more, with the proper installation and maintenance.

Do I need to fix electrical issues myself or should I always engage an electrician?

While some electrical problems can be fixed by homeowners, it is advised to hire an authorized electrician for most electrical repairs. Making attempts to fix electrical problems with no proper training or experience can be dangerous and could cause injury or damage the property.

What should I do if experience an electrical emergency at home?

In the event of an electrical problem the first step is to cut off the power supply to the affected area by shutting off the breaker or the fuse. Then, contact a licensed electrician to inspect and repair the issue as soon as you can.
